The Importance Of A Dentistry Foundation Year

Written by

in

For those aspiring to become dentists, the dentistry foundation year is an essential step in the journey towards obtaining a dental degree. This foundational year provides students with the necessary knowledge and skills to succeed in the rigorous dental program that lies ahead. In this article, we will explore the significance of a dentistry foundation year and how it serves as a solid base for future success in the field of dentistry.

The dentistry foundation year is designed to prepare students for the challenging curriculum that awaits them in dental school. It covers a wide range of subjects, including anatomy, physiology, biochemistry, and dental science. These foundational courses provide students with a strong understanding of the basic concepts and principles that form the basis of dentistry. By mastering these fundamental concepts, students are better equipped to tackle the more advanced coursework that they will encounter in dental school.

One of the key benefits of the dentistry foundation year is that it helps students develop the necessary skills for clinical practice. Hands-on experience is an integral part of dental education, and the foundation year provides students with the opportunity to hone their skills in a controlled environment. Through simulated patient interactions and practical training sessions, students learn how to conduct dental examinations, perform basic procedures, and communicate effectively with patients. This hands-on experience is invaluable in preparing students for the rigors of clinical practice and instilling confidence in their abilities.

In addition to coursework and practical training, the dentistry foundation year also emphasizes the importance of professional development and ethical standards. Students learn about the ethical responsibilities of dentists, patient confidentiality, and the importance of maintaining high standards of patient care. These lessons are crucial for aspiring dentists to build a strong foundation of professionalism and integrity, which are essential qualities for success in the field of dentistry.

Furthermore, the dentistry foundation year serves as a gateway to dental school admissions. Many dental programs require applicants to complete a foundation year or equivalent coursework before they can apply for admission. By successfully completing the foundation year, students demonstrate their commitment to pursuing a career in dentistry and their readiness to tackle the challenges of dental school. This pre-requisite ensures that incoming students have a solid understanding of the basic concepts of dentistry and are well-prepared for the rigorous coursework that lies ahead.
